Dealing with Water Damage in the Kitchen

Dealing with water damage can be a daunting experience for homeowners, especially if it’s their first encounter with such an issue. Navigating the restoration process without proper guidance or relying on unclear information sources can be challenging. Bezruchuk Inc. recently undertook a kitchen remodeling project in Puyallup, WA, where homeowners faced water damage, resulting in a stunning transformation surpassing their expectations.

Choosing the Right Cabinets and Upgrades

The photos reveal the significant damage water caused to the hardwood floor, prompting its partial removal by the remediation company. The cabinets were also removed due to water damage. The original kitchen cabinets were no longer available, requiring a decision between custom cabinetry to match the existing kitchen or high-grade standard cabinetry. Custom cabinets can be costly and may not perfectly match. Thus, we opted to replace all cabinets with new ones of similar quality that the water-damaged kitchen had before flooding. The client also requested upgrades, including quartz countertops, glass cabinets, and hardwood flooring to replace the living room carpet.

Working with Insurance and Selecting Materials for the Kitchen

We submitted a detailed estimate to the insurance company and collaborated closely with them to make necessary adjustments to the bid or scope of work for the project’s completion. White Wood Shaker Cabinets with plywood boxes offer a significant upgrade from standard contractor-grade cabinets and have increased durability. Soft-closing doors and soft-close drawers in most base cabinets provide easier access compared to regular doors.

Timely Restoration of the Water Damage Process and Design Visualization

The remodeling process of the kitchen after water damage began approximately four weeks after the contract was signed with the homeowners, allowing us ample time to procure and deliver all required materials to the site. We recognize that water damage in the kitchen or bathroom can disrupt everyday tasks like cooking and washing dishes, so we always try to speed up the process if possible, starting earlier if materials are available.

Choosing a new style for your kitchen can be a daunting task, but with the help of online resources, homeowners can get a general idea of their desired kitchen design. Our designers work with clients to visualize the kitchen layout on paper and provide renderings before the work begins. We offered the homeowner samples of quartz countertops and backsplash options to finalize the design.

Project Completion and Final Touches

In this case, the project took about six weeks to complete. The first steps involved demolishing the existing cabinets and countertops and removing the tile backsplash. Our kitchen installation team generally completes cabinet installations of this size within 3 to 4 days. Subsequently, the quartz manufacturer took measurements for the new countertops, a process that can take up to two weeks, during which we focused on the flooring.

Obtaining hardwood flooring on time proved challenging due to national shortages, but we managed to have everything ready when the installation began. The team installed hardwood in the removed areas, added flooring to the living room, and completed a staircase added by the homeowner—all within two weeks. The flooring was finished by the time the countertops arrived.

Countertop installation took about one day, with attention to detail, such as matching stone stripes, ensuring seamless connections, and making the seams almost invisible. After installation, we added the finishing touch with a unique and beautiful custom 4×4 tile backsplash, creating a distinctive space. The range hood in the new kitchen was ordered from Hunt Wood Cabinets in Tacoma, WA, was custom-made to match the island cabinets and took around 3 to 4 weeks for delivery.
